Table 2 Latent needs observed across six user personas of caregivers, in descending order of burden score

From: Identifying solutions to meet unmet needs of family caregivers using human-centered design

Persona

Latent Need

Description

Total Participants

Average Burden Score

The 2-Jober

Needs to maintain constant communication with the older adults to feel less guilty while at work

This persona walks a fine balance between job and caregiving as two full-time jobs

1

44.0

My Life Purpose

Needs to less guilty for taking respite care

This persona takes pride in taking care full-time, as the sole coordinator and caregiver

7

27.7

The Entrepreneur

Needs convenience when obtaining and using solutions for care

This persona is self-employed and thus flexible in their time. They appreciate getting things done, fast.

2

20.0

The Informal Nurse

Needs to access formalized medical training to feel at ease about role

This persona is the default choice in the family to take care of the older adults, though relegates medical decisions to someone else

5

17.4

The Improviser

Needs support across all aspects of care; medical, physical, and mental

This persona finds themselves doing everything in caregiving regardless of expertise

3

14.3

The Spouse

Needs to feel supported by their family members in caregiving

This persona is the spouse who also has their own needs similar to those of the older adults they’re taking care of.

2

11.5
